Fact: Allergies, a common condition, are much more prevalent than eczema, a skin condition. Fact: Over 90 percent of individuals with eczema also experience allergies. If the information given as facts above is true, which of the following must also be true?
Answer Choices
Correct answer marked belowA
(A) Eczema is a prerequisite for the development of allergies.
B
(B) Allergies are a prerequisite for the development of eczema.
C
(C) Those who have neither allergies nor eczema comprise less than 10 percent of the total population.
D
(D) The number of people who have both of these conditions is greater than the number of people who have only one of them.
(E) The percentage of people suffering from allergies who also have eczema is lower than 90 percent.
